Meet your guide in front of the gate of Tsukiji Honganji Temple and start exploring the Tsukiji fish market on this 3-hour food-focused tour.
Soak up the sights, sounds, and smells, and... 1 hour 30 minutes
Soak up the sights, sounds, and smells, and learn about Tsukiji's 80-year history as the biggest fish market in Japan. For local people, Tsukiji is a special place to buy the freshest, high-quality seafood and ingredients. This market is also special place for chefs and many chefs of Michelin-star restaurants come to Tsukiji in the morning to buy their ingredients. While wandering through the colorful market, check out its fresh produce, from tuna to octopus tentacles, and get ready to eat and drink as the locals do. Learn about Japanese culture while sampling various kinds of symbolic Japanese foods along the way, such as Wagyu beef skewers, Fish bowl or Sushi, Japanese-style omelettes, fried fish cakes, Dashi soup and Katsuobushi (dried bonito), Japanese tea etc...
